For mine Rayner is a class above the other mids, so if available I'd take him with pick 2. If he's gone I'd go Stephenson as he just seems to have more tools than the others including great breakaway speed which we need.

Pick 5 I would go with Aaron Naughton even though he is a bit of a stretch. He's 194cm and 84kg and is still 17 (for another month) so possibly has some growth left in him. He was in the top 10 for goal kicking in the draft combine, and I have seen him go forward at Peel and take some nice grabs. With him and Cox we would have two young talls who can play either back or forward and that would give us great flexibility. We're all banking on Alex Pearce to get back and play a key role in the backline but he has been a long time out of the game and will take time to get back to his best - if he ever does.

Last year we stretched for Griffin Logue because he was seen as a quality young guy and a West Australian. Naughton could easily fall into that basket and he plays with Peel so already has some exposure to our team and our structures. Good young guy with zero go-home factor, that'll do me!

Anyone else hear Michael Thompson on 882 this morning?

For those that didn't, he basically said that the Suns knew what they were doing in trading this years' pick 2 for a former pick 13 with elite skills that had been developed in a senior team over the past 3 years. So basically a quality and ready made 21 year old midfielder with zero "go home factor."

He then went onto to list all of the pick 2's and 5's from the last 7 years drafts, which by the way are as follows.

Year : Pick 2 : Pick 5
2010 : Harley Bennell : Jared Polec
2011 : Stephen Coniglio : Matt Buntine
2012 : Josh Kelly : Kade Kolodjashnij
2014 : Christian Petracca : Jordon De Goey
2015 : Josh Schache : Darcy Parish
2016 : Tim Tarranto : Will Setterfield

He then said that the risk of picking dud with either of these two picks were the sole reason that the Gold Coast Suns took pick 2 for Weller.
